Marijana Kay is a freelance writer and content strategist and in the Content Love podcast, she's taking a deep dive into content marketing, including content marketing strategy, writing, audience building, copywriting, social media, planning, and much more. She's crazy about making content marketing strategies work hard for businesses, helping them reap the benefits for a long time after it's published.
